In Java, there are situations where you don’t know how many arguments a method will receive. Instead of writing multiple overloaded methods, Java provides a flexible feature called Varargs (Variable Arguments).
Let’s understand how varargs work and why they are useful.
🔹 What Are Varargs?
Varargs allow a method to accept zero or more arguments of the same type.
👉 It is declared using three dots ...
💡 Syntax:
void methodName(datatype... variableName) {
// method body
}
🔹 Simple Example
class Test {
static void printNumbers(int... numbers) {
for (int n : numbers) {
System.out.println(n);
}
}
public static void main(String[] args) {
printNumbers(10);
printNumbers(10, 20, 30);
printNumbers(); // no arguments
}
}
👉 The method works with any number of arguments!
🔹 How Varargs Work Internally
Behind the scenes, Java converts varargs into an array.
void method(int... nums)
👉 is internally treated as:
void method(int[] nums)
🔹 Rules of Varargs
✅ 1. Only One Varargs Parameter Allowed
void test(int... a, int... b) ❌ // not allowed
✅ 2. Must Be the Last Parameter
void test(int a, int... b) ✅
void test(int... a, int b) ❌
✅ 3. Can Be Combined with Normal Parameters
void display(String name, int... marks) {
System.out.println(name);
for (int m : marks) {
System.out.println(m);
}
}
🔹 Varargs vs Method Overloading
Without Varargs:
void add(int a, int b) {}
void add(int a, int b, int c) {}
void add(int a, int b, int c, int d) {}
With Varargs:
void add(int... numbers) {}
👉 Cleaner and reduces code duplication.
🔹 Real-Time Use Cases
Varargs are commonly used in:
- Logging frameworks
- Utility methods
- Print and formatting functions
- APIs where input size is dynamic
🔥 Advantages of Varargs
- ✅ Flexible number of arguments
- ✅ Cleaner and shorter code
- ✅ Reduces method overloading
- ✅ Easy to use
⚠️ Disadvantages
- ❌ Slight performance overhead (array creation)
- ❌ Can cause ambiguity with method overloading
